Construction of London Bridge Light Copy of an inscription fromConstruction of London Bridge, 1826. View of a timber cofferdam enclosing pile drivers and hoists for London Bridge, with a barge moored close by. A staffage of workmen can be seen in the cofferdam with spectators on the balcony of the Fishmonger's Hall.
